Output d7103b45578559d775a6146e2bf2ae1d0e17ae450fde3057fce18487a1dc7879:2

value
17327480
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6373cdd035c1be60f6a3aaeb951052d8ed13eadc1a7aef052920d6f60dd5ce46
address
tb1pvdeum5p4cxlxpa4r4t4e2yzjmrk386kurfaw7pffyrt0vrw4eerqn9r8jh
transaction
d7103b45578559d775a6146e2bf2ae1d0e17ae450fde3057fce18487a1dc7879
confirmations
24602
spent
true